Welcome back, my fellow Pro Stock brothers. This will be the first of my many rants this year and I would like to take a moment to talk about the schedule. With only 4 nationals this year (this will be my next topic), the calendar is looking pretty empty and we have to start looking to other sources for races. I mention this because there are a few races that I would like to help promote.

The first is a double payout race at the quickest track around, Thunder Valley Motorplex in Neeses, SC. Danny Sheppard has informed me that for Pro Stock there will be a DOT Class, an outlaw class that features cuts but no nitrous, and a consistency class. There will also be a paddle class for the Pro Mod guys. Check out Thunder Valley Motorplex.com for all your contact and race info.

The other race I want to talk about is the first Pro Stock/Pro Mod Shootout to be held at the Transfer Fairgrounds in Transfer, PA. It will take place on July 22 and will showcase 2 classes of Pro Stock and Pro Mod action as well as a bog for the street trucks. Once again, there will be a DOT and outlaw class for Pro Stock and a paddle class for Pro Mod. Check out the link on Mud Missile.com for all contact and payout info.

I urge all of my fellow racers to support these upcoming events as they are being put on by racers for racers and are not something to fill in an unpopular time slot at the increasingly not so Special Events.
